Conditions which clear the status byte register
• When the power is turned on.
• When “*CLS” is executed. However, MAV is not cleared if data exists in the output buffer.
• When all bits of DSB, MAV, and ESB are cleared.
• The status byte register is not cleared by executing “*STB?”.
*1: DESR Device event status register
DESER Device event status enable register
SESR Standard event status register
SESER Standard event status enable register
STB Status byte register
Table 4-1 Status Byte Register
bit Name Description
0 Not used Fixed to 0
1 Not used Fixed to 0
2 Not used Fixed to 0
3DSB
Device Event Status
ON: Sets to 1 if one of the bit of the logical product of DESR and
DESER is 1.
OFF: Sets to 0 when DESR is cleared by “DSR?”. *1
4MAV
Message Available
ON: Sets to 1 when the output data is entered in the output buffer.
OFF: Sets to 0 when the data is output from the output buffer.
5ESB
Standard Event Status
ON: Sets to 1 if one of the bit of the logical product of SESR and
SESER is 1.
OFF: Sets to 0 when SESR is cleared by “*ESR?”. *1
6MSS
Master Summary
ON: Sets to 1 if the SRER bit, which corresponds to STB, is set to 1
when an STB event occurs.*1
7 Not used Fixed to 0
